Basing this purely, for good reason*, on Pan's Labyrinth, DT would appear to have astonishing skill at a) bridging light and dark, both thematically and visually and b) blurring the lines between fantasy, reality and allegory. Sounds nigh on perfect for this project.

I would say that PJ's involvement would ensure continuity... if that were one of his strengths. Consistency may be a better term; that said, if I were DT, I would be nervous about helming a project with an admiral looking over my shoulder with such a vested personal interest in the film.
